At Cross Country Nurses, we're seeking a dedicated labor and delivery nurse to join our team. As a travel nurse in this role, you'll provide expert care to women and newborns during the antepartum, intrapartum, postpartum, and neonatal stages of childbirth.
This includes coaching women throughout the birthing process, monitoring the mother's and baby's vitals, administering medication, and managing potential complications that may arise. You'll also provide education and guidance to new mothers regarding recovery and caring for their infants.
To be successful in this role, you'll need at least 1 year of recent acute care experience in labor and delivery and an active RN license.
